How to Restart Your Mac: A Comprehensive Guide

Restarting your Mac is a fundamental task that can help resolve various issues such as software glitches, system slowdowns, and network problems. Unlike other operating systems, macOS offers several methods to restart your computer, each suited to different scenarios. This article will guide you through the various ways to restart your Mac, ensuring you can maintain optimal system performance.

Examples:

  1. Restart via the Apple Menu: The most straightforward way to restart your Mac is through the Apple menu.

    • Click the Apple icon () in the top-left corner of your screen.
    • Select "Restart..." from the dropdown menu.
    • A dialog box will appear asking if you want to reopen windows when logging back in. Choose according to your preference and click "Restart."
  2. Restart Using Keyboard Shortcuts: If your Mac is not responding, you can use a keyboard shortcut to force a restart.

    • Press and hold the Control (⌃) + Command (⌘) + Power button until the screen goes black and the Apple logo appears.
  3. Restart via Terminal: For advanced users, restarting your Mac via the Terminal can be quick and efficient.

    • Open the Terminal application from Applications > Utilities.
    • Type the following command and press Enter:
      sudo shutdown -r now
    • You will be prompted to enter your administrator password. After entering it, your Mac will restart immediately.
  4. Restart in Safe Mode: Restarting in Safe Mode can help troubleshoot issues related to software and drivers.

    • Shut down your Mac.
    • Press the Power button, then immediately press and hold the Shift key.
    • Release the Shift key when you see the login window.
    • Log in to your Mac. You may need to log in twice if FileVault is enabled.
  5. Restart via System Preferences: You can also schedule automatic restarts using System Preferences.

    • Go to Apple menu > System Preferences.
    • Click on "Energy Saver."
    • Click the "Schedule..." button.
    • Check the "Restart" checkbox and set your preferred time and frequency.
